Information about Ciné Utopia
A Kinepolis cinema, Ciné Utopia, opened in 1983. After expansion and transformation, the Ciné Utopia miniplex (5 screens and 606 seats, including 32 Cosy Seats) has found its vocation with an art house programme that focuses on quality cinema from the four corners of the world.
